Surface studies of WO/sub 3//Al/sub 2/O/sub 3/ and Ni/W/Al/sub 2/O/sub 3/ catalysts
In the present study x-ray photoelectron spectroscopy, laser Raman spectroscopy and ion scattering spectroscopy were used to investigate the surface structure of supported tungsten catalysts for hydrodesulfurization of sulfur containing petroleum fractions. The properties of WO/sub 3//Al/sub 2/O/sub 3/ catalysts were examined as a function of metal loading, calcination temperature and reduction time. The addition of nickel was also studied to determine its effect on the tungsten species present on the catalyst surface. This study has provided a comprehensive picture of the nature of the tungsten species present in WO/sub 3//Al/sub 2/O/sub 3/ and Ni/W/Al/sub 2/O/sub 3/ catalysts. It has been shown that WO/sub 3//Al/sub 2/O/sub 3/ and MoO/sub 3//Al/sub 2/O/sub 3/ catalysts are very similar structurally. Preliminary results for Ni/W/Al/sub 2/O/sub 3/ catalysts have shown that the promoting action of Ni is different than that of Co in Co/Mo/Al/sub 2/O/sub 3/ catalysts. 31 references, 6 figures, 3 tables.
